Description: The following is an edited version of an article titled "Div Recap: Heavy action near Tam Ky" by SP4 Stephen Frazier (Americal IO). CHU LAI - Daily light contact and the findings of a few caches seemed to be the daily itinerary for the 198th Infantry Brigade units. Except for one isolated incident soldiers of the 198th fought no more than one to five enemy soldiers in each engagement. On Friday a large cache was discovered when a rallier led Echo Recon, 5th Battalion, 46th Infantry to the site 15 miles northeast of Chu Lai. An element of the 1st Battalion, 52nd Infantry while on a sweep 15 miles southeast of Chu Lai found a three by seven foot bunker which produced five NVA field pack, two canteens and 15 CHICOM grenades.
